Why These Are the Top Volvo Repair Auto Repair Shops in Kettle River

** The Volvo repair market serving Kettle River, MN is characterized by a need to travel to nearby population centers for specialized service. There are no dedicated Volvo specialists within Kettle River itself. The market is bifurcated between the single, factory-authorized dealership in Hermantown (a suburb of Duluth) and a handful of highly competent independent shops in Cloquet and Duluth. Competition is moderate, with the dealership commanding a premium for warranty work and the most advanced diagnostics, while the independents compete on price, personalized service, and strong word-of-mouth reputations. Typical pricing follows this structure, with dealership labor rates being the highest, followed by the specialized independents, and then general repair shops. For Kettle River residents, a 30-45 minute drive is standard for accessing top-tier Volvo specialist care.

Where can I find a reliable Volvo repair shop near Kettle River, MN?

While Kettle River is a small community, several reputable independent auto shops in the surrounding Carlton County area specialize in European vehicles like Volvo. For factory-trained technicians, the nearest authorized Volvo dealerships are in Duluth, about a 45-minute drive, which is a common consideration for local residents.

What are common Volvo repair issues for vehicles driven in Minnesota's climate?

Given our harsh winters with road salt, common local issues include premature corrosion of brake lines, suspension components, and exhaust systems. Volvo-specific electrical issues related to sensor failures from moisture and temperature extremes are also frequent, making regular undercarriage washes and electrical diagnostics important.

How do repair costs for a Volvo in this area compare to more common brands?

Volvo repair costs are typically higher than for domestic or mainstream Japanese brands due to specialized parts and required expertise. In the Kettle River area, labor rates may be slightly lower than in the Twin Cities, but part availability can cause delays, potentially increasing overall service time and cost for non-routine repairs.

When should I seek local service versus going to a dealership in Duluth?

For routine maintenance, oil changes, brakes, and most mechanical repairs, a trusted local independent shop with Volvo experience is perfectly capable. For complex computer/software issues, warranty work, or specific recall services that require proprietary Volvo diagnostic systems (VIDA), a trip to the Duluth dealership is often necessary.

Are there any local driving conditions specific to Kettle River that affect my Volvo?

Yes, the combination of rural gravel roads, frequent temperature swings, and long stretches of highway driving on MN-73 and I-35 can be tough on suspension and alignment. It's advisable to have your Volvo's suspension and tire integrity checked more frequently than recommended if you regularly drive on unpaved county roads.
